Over 15 mln tonnes of agricultural products exported from Ukraine under Black Sea Grain Initiative - Turkish transport minister

ISTANBUL. Dec 26 (Interfax) - Over 15 million tonnes of agricultural products have been exported from Ukraine under the Black Sea Grain Initiative, Turkish Transport and Infrastructure Minister Adil Karaismailoglu said.

"The total amount of transported cargo has exceeded 15 million 80 thousand tonnes. [...] Some 13 different types of grain [...] were transported by ships. A total of 585 grain-loaded ships have left Ukrainian ports" between August 1 and December 25, the Anadolu agency quoted Karaismailoglu as saying.

In his words, 44% of Ukrainian exports went to Europe, 29% to Asia, 15% to Turkey, and 12% to Africa.

The United Nations, Russia, Turkey and Ukraine signed documents in Istanbul on July 22 to open a grain corridor from three Ukrainian ports, namely, Chernomorsk, Odessa and Yuzhny.
